Nettet1) Click "Settings" on your HDTV remote (or whatever gets you into the menu options) 2) Click "Picture" or "Screen" or whatever is closest in description. 3) Click Aspect Ratio Settings. 3a) Select the Aspect Ratio you prefer. 4) Find somewhere in the Menu (hopefully net to or near "Aspect Ratio") the "Just Scan" option and Click it. If you have a full HDTV, make sure it’s... holiday cottages to rent in seahousesNettetTo go to the Accessibility settings on your computer, press the Windows logo key+U or select Start > Settings > Accessibility. Select Text size. Drag the Text size slider to the right to increase the size of the sample text. Once you're happy with the text size, select Apply. Windows scales up the size of all text. huge business growth
